The Marketing Analyst (Remote) reports the performance within the Paid Search Text and Shopping programs. The Marketing Analyst identifies insights for channel managers through analyzing large data sets, builds reporting within our Datorama suite, produces PowerPoint presentations that clearly and concisely tell the story of our performance, and responds quickly and accurately to ad hoc reporting requests from across the business. This role supports media optimizations, analyzes the performance of marketing campaigns and reports on business results, designs and updates dashboards and PowerPoints, and presents findings to internal team members.
Essential Responsibilities :
- Consistently develop and refine reporting that identifies actionable insights within Paid Search Text and Shopping. Prioritize and develop reporting for various levels of the company inclusive of executive level reporting.
- Clearly and concisely articulate insights of completed tests demonstrating the ability to recommend actions through your insights.
- Analyze large data sets through Google AdWords, Microsoft Ads and SA360 utilizing Microsoft Excel and Dataroma to manipulate data to generate insights.
- Champion Paid Search testing within the organization whether smaller A / B tests supporting keyword or ad copy insights, match market testing or incrementality studies. Develop ways to measure marketing effectiveness then assist with development of experiments.
- Determine strategic roadmap to enhance and develop growth opportunities for the business. Run tests, collect data, and analyze said data from various sources.
- Respond quickly and accurately to ad-hoc reporting tasks from the Paid Search team, providing data sets when needed and analysis of those data sets to produce insights.
- Track ROI, actualize marketing spend, build forecasts, and act as a liaison between marketing and our data & analytics team with a strong storytelling ability through Microsoft PowerPoint.
